Title:
ELECTRIC TOOL
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2016/002542
Kind Code:
A1
Abstract:
An electric tool is provided which prevents anomalies in motor rotation due to dust and moisture sucked in together with cooling air, and which is configured such that rotational position detection operations and switch operations are not affected. This electric tool drives a brushless DC motor (6) using a controller, and comprises a rear first bearing (17) and a front second bearing of a rotation shaft, a housing having an air window, and a cooling fan that sucks in outside air from the air window in order to generate a cooling airflow. In the interval between the stator core (8) and a bearing holder (19) that holds the first bearing (17), an insulating cover member (15) is provided to prevent the cooling air from flowing through the space between a rotor (7) and the stator core (8). The first bearing (17) is kept from being exposed to the cooling airflow by closing off the upstream side of the first bearing (17) by means of a cap member (61b, 62).
